Find their size

Measure around the widest part of the chest, just behind the front legs. Between two sizes? Size up.

SizeWeightChest girth
XS Under 10 lb 11-14 in
S 10-20 lb 14-18 in
M 20-40 lb 18-23 in
L 40-60 lb 23-28 in
XL 60-80 lb 28-32 in
XXL 80-100 lb 32-36 in
XXXL 100 lb and up 36-40 in

How snug should it be?

Snug enough that the pressure stays steady, loose enough to slide two fingers underneath. If it shifts around while they walk, size down. If they seem restricted, size up. If you are between sizes, size up.

Can they wear it for fireworks and car rides?

Yes. Anything that reliably sets them off, from the Fourth of July to vet visits, travel and vacuums. It is not just for storms.

Does the hood have to be up?

No. Plenty of dogs settle with the snood folded down and only want it up during the loudest part. Try it both ways and let your dog tell you.

How long can they wear it?

A few hours at a time is fine. Take it off between storms so the pressure stays novel, and never leave it on an unsupervised or crated dog.

My dog is between two sizes

Size up. A vest that is slightly roomy still delivers even pressure. One that is too tight will get pulled off, and a tight neckline is the single most common complaint on wraps like this.
